- Active ingredients
- Alcohol
Active ingredient
Alcohol 62%
Purpose
Antiseptic
Use
- to decrease bacteria on the nasal vestibule skin
Warnings
For external use only
- Flammable. Keep away from fire or flame.
Do not use
- in the eyes
- on mucous membranes
- if you have history of nasal bleeding or irritation
- if you have allergies to any of the ingredients
Label information
Stop use and ask a doctor if irritation and redness develop and persist for more than 72 hours
Label information
Keep out of reach of children. If swallowed, get medical help or contact a Poison Control Center right away.
Directions
- wipe nostrils with tissue
- shake ampule well for 5 seconds
- remove ampule, flip and reinsert into sleeve to expose swab tip. Avoid touching swab tip.
- at dot on sleeve, squeeze firmly to crack inner ampule.
- point swab tip down, squeeze sleeve repeatedly to saturate swab tip
- Application steps: 1. Insert swab tip into RIGHT nostril. Do not go deeper than tip of swab. 2. With moderate pressure, swab around nostril eight (8) times clockwise. Cover all surfaces including inside tip of nostril. 3. squeeze to resaturate swab tip 4. insert ampule into RIGHT nostril again and swab eight (8) times counterclockwise 5. repeat steps 1, 2, 3, 4 in LEFT nostril 6. discard used ampule
- repeat all directions with second ampule, but skip tissue step.
Other information
- store in a cool, dry place between 15°C - 29°C (59°F - 84°F)
Inactive ingredients
jojoba, water, orange oil, lauric acid, benzalkonium chloride, vitamin E
